Oklahoma Joe’s Bandera is a compact but capacious offset smoker thanks to its unusual upright vertical design. Though there are a few challenges to work around, the versatile unit is well-suited for the cook who wants to get a little more serious about smoking meats, fish, and vegetables over wood but isn’t ready to invest in a high-end offset cooker. Find out more about this entry-level offset cooker with our complete review and rating.
